Oscorla, often mistaken for Osceola County, is actually a typo, but let's roll with it! If you're looking for the heart of Osceola County, you're heading to Kissimmee. Kissimmee is the bustling hub packed with attractions, dining, and all sorts of entertainment. Think of it as your launchpad for exploring the wider region.

Kissimmee is more than just a place to crash after hitting the theme parks; it's a destination in its own right. You've got airboat rides that whisk you through the headwaters of the Everglades, giving you a taste of Florida's wild side. Then there's Old Town Kissimmee, a classic spot with retro vibes, carnival rides, and weekly car shows. It’s the kind of place where nostalgia hits hard and fun is always on the menu.

For those who love getting into nature, Kissimmee doesn't disappoint. Lake Tohopekaliga, or Lake Toho as the locals call it, is a haven for fishing, birdwatching, and simply soaking up the Florida sun. Whether you're casting a line in hopes of catching a trophy bass or just chilling by the shore, Lake Toho offers a peaceful escape from the theme park frenzy. Plus, there are numerous parks and trails perfect for hiking, biking, and wildlife spotting. Keep your eyes peeled for alligators – they're definitely part of the scenery!

And let's not forget about the dining scene. Kissimmee boasts a diverse culinary landscape that caters to every palate. From classic American diners serving up hearty breakfasts to international eateries offering flavors from around the globe, you'll find something to satisfy your cravings. Be sure to check out some of the local seafood joints for a taste of fresh Florida catches.

St. Cloud, often called the "Friendliest City in Florida," is a breath of fresh air compared to the bustling tourist hubs. It has a relaxed, small-town atmosphere with a rich history and a strong sense of community. If you're looking to escape the crowds and experience a more authentic side of Florida, St. Cloud is the place to be.

One of the highlights of St. Cloud is its historic downtown area. Here, you'll find quaint shops, local restaurants, and beautifully preserved buildings that tell the story of the city's past. Take a stroll along the brick-lined streets, browse the unique boutiques, and grab a bite to eat at one of the cozy cafes. The downtown area also hosts regular events and festivals, adding to the city's vibrant community spirit.

For outdoor enthusiasts, St. Cloud offers plenty of opportunities to connect with nature. East Lake Tohopekaliga, which borders the city, is a popular spot for fishing, boating, and kayaking. You can also explore the scenic trails at Lakefront Park, which offers stunning views of the water and plenty of space for picnicking and relaxing. If you're a golfer, you'll find several well-maintained golf courses in the area, perfect for a round or two under the Florida sun.

St. Cloud is also known for its strong sense of community and family-friendly atmosphere. The city hosts numerous events throughout the year, including parades, festivals, and farmers' markets. These events provide opportunities for residents and visitors alike to come together, celebrate, and enjoy the unique charm of St. Cloud.

1. Accommodation:

  • Kissimmee: Offers a wide range of hotels, resorts, and vacation rentals to suit all budgets. Consider staying near the theme parks for easy access or opt for a quieter spot near Lake Toho for a more relaxed vibe.
  • St. Cloud: Provides a selection of hotels and vacation rentals, often at more affordable prices than Kissimmee. Look for accommodations in the historic downtown area or near East Lake Toho for convenient access to attractions.

2. Transportation:

  • Renting a Car: Highly recommended for exploring both Kissimmee and St. Cloud, as it gives you the freedom to travel between the two cities and explore the surrounding areas.
  • Ride-Sharing Services: Uber and Lyft are readily available in Kissimmee, but may be less frequent in St. Cloud.
  • Public Transportation: Osceola County operates a bus service, but it may not be the most convenient option for tourists.

3. Itinerary Ideas:

  • Theme Park Adventure: Spend a few days exploring Walt Disney World, Universal Orlando, and SeaWorld in Kissimmee.
  • Nature Escape: Take an airboat ride through the Everglades headwaters, go fishing on Lake Toho, and hike the trails at Lakefront Park in St. Cloud.
  • Local Exploration: Discover the charm of Old Town Kissimmee, browse the shops in St. Cloud's historic downtown, and attend a local event or festival.
  • Day Trip: Explore other nearby attractions, such as the Kennedy Space Center or the beaches of the Space Coast.

4. Budgeting:

  • Accommodation: Prices vary depending on the type of accommodation and location. Expect to pay more for hotels and resorts near the theme parks in Kissimmee.
  • Attractions: Theme park tickets can be expensive, so plan accordingly. Look for discounts and deals online.
  • Dining: Kissimmee offers a wide range of dining options, from budget-friendly fast food to upscale restaurants. St. Cloud has a more limited selection, but prices are generally lower.
  • Transportation: Factor in the cost of renting a car, gas, tolls, and parking fees.
